we run lrd on both mine and my wifes bike. its a 01 400ex. its a 416 ,hc stg 1 ,sparks cdi ,sparks timing advance , wiesco 11.5:1 piston ,modified carb (no choke for better flow) ,k&n filter. the lrd compliments this engine setup best because it pulls all the way through the rpm range . the sparks exhaust ,at least the x6 is desiegned more for your mid - top end applications. if i were to think about setting her up with a 425 stage 2-3 cam with some porting then i would definetly go with the sparks x6. as a rough guide you can generally look at the diameter and length of an exhaust system to see if it may be something you would want to run with your setup. shorter can =top end, longer can =bottom end. what lrd does is make an exhaust that does it all very well instead of making different exhausts for each application.i can tell you from first hand expierience that these pipes, sparks and lrd both run very good.
